His Leadership Journey
His journey as a leader began long before his professional career. In 2016, after emerging as the winner of the Lagos State Spelling Bee Competition, he served as the One-Day Governor of Lagos State—an experience that provided him with firsthand exposure to leadership, governance, and public service. The achievement also earned him recognition as the Lagos State Muslim Students Society of Nigeria (MSSN) Distinguished Personality of the Year.
Over the years, he has continued to develop his leadership capacity through learning, service, and global engagement. He was the only Nigerian recognized among the Top 30 Writers at the 2021 International Youth Leadership Summit (IYLS), hosted by the International Global Network (IGN).
He is also a graduate of the MOGI Global Leadership School Emerging Leaders Program and an alumnus of the Aspire Leaders Program and the S.M.I.L.E Executive Mentoring Program for Youths.
These experiences strengthened a conviction that has become central to his life's work: meaningful transformation in society begins with transformed individuals.
